To be honest, I don't think I've ever used a percentage value on a top padding/margin, or a bottom padding/margin value. Even for height values, I may have used a 100% value for a hack, but nothing else. One trick is to not enter a width-value for the left and right column. The only thing your missing is setting html to height: 100% as well as the body. Thanks Ryno for your feedback and the link, will check that out! Because our width and height are calculated from different measurements, the square will no longer hold its shape. ABOUT. The height attribute is still a valid part of the current HTML specification, but you have to use it correctly. If you have a div set to width:50% inside a container set at 1200px on a window that is 1400px wide, your div will be 600px wide (1200 * 50%). max-content The intrinsic preferred width. This article will show the code needed to make an HTML table fit the screen by setting the width. By default, web browsers will define the width of a table as the minimum width required to hold the table's contents. So in this post, you will learn to fetch the height and width of any HTML element using JavaScript. The definition for mso-width-percent is: Word uses this property to specify the width of the shape as a percentage of the layout object defined by the mso-width-relative property; its value is expressed as an integer between 10 and 10,000, inclusive, where each unit is a tenth of a percent. Full Height Elements - vh > % table.itemlist { width:80%; } 2. Using vws, however, your width will be … I have two div's in a wrapping div. You can use percent for layout, but this can require more work. Don't Use Pixel-Width Values in HTML Tables! nav {float: left; width: 25%;} section {margin-left: 25%;} You can, however, apply the width attribute to the table element to explicitly set the width of your table. (width:193px, height:130px) (width:96px, height:65px) (width:100%, height:130px) your web page), you can use the align attribute to set its alignment. Using this option, limits the images that use that CSS. In the following example, the … In this example, the nav content starts to wrap in a displeasing way when the window is too narrow. November 19, 2013 at 10:24 am #156538. It comes down to what works for your content. vw and percent are not the same since percentages are relative to the parent container. The textarea width set the size. Here is textarea has covered 100% width. # Editor Width. .square { width: 50%; height: 50%; } The element’s width is calculated as a percentage of its parent’s width, while its height is calculated as a percentage of its parent’s height. Also, providing the table does not fill or exceed the width of the available space (e.g. It contains a few named divs.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. You can set the width size as you want. For example: config.width = 500; // 500 pixels wide. config.width = '75%'; // CSS unit (percent). You can still use CSS to control the table width, borders, background and other properties. By default (when null) the width is calculated from the offset width of the containing element. width is set on the element in HTML; height (or width) is set in the CSS — including using percentage values like max-width: 100%; width (or height) is set to auto in the CSS. This configuration option accepts an integer (to denote a value in pixels) or any CSS-defined length unit, including percent (%). HTML tables can be puzzling for an HTML newbie. auto The browser will calculate and select a width for the specified element. To set the table width in HTML, use the style attribute. Codes and Examples. 1. This wikiHow teaches you how to specify the size of an image in your HTML code. An explicit width for the chart. Width can be in percentage as well. HTML Arrows offers all the html symbol codes you need to simplify your site design. A Computer Science portal for geeks. The width and height attributes in HTML specify the size of an image in pixels. The style attribute specifies an inline style for an element. Hi I have a working example of 2 div's side by side, but I would like the div's to have width's of a percentage, lets say 40% and 60%, but I want another div between them of 5px. Set div height as percentage of window Hi all I know this is simple but I just can't work it out. HTML alignment tricks are very simple once you get the hang of them. A second trick (which works fine with a 2 column table) is to set width to a 100%. If any one of these were not set, then the calculation would not be possible, and so would fail and be ignored and have to wait for the image to be downloaded. Because of this nuance, when making an element span the entire width of the page, it is best to use the percentage unit, rather than the viewport width. I want to set the two div's height as a percentage of the window. I don't think this happens very often. i.e. chart.width. The CKEDITOR.config.width option sets the outer size of the entire editor interface, including the border. The Solution Since it specifies a width and height, this method could result in distorted images if it doesn't have a 5:1 aspect ratio. Specifies the width and height of a cell. img.resize { max-width:50%; max-height:50%; } In the first example, the actual size in pixels is specified for width and height. Hello, here I am going to show you how to get height and width of HTML element in JavaScript in many ways. Just keep in mind, the usage of style attribute overrides any style set globally. HTML Arrows is shared by Toptal Designers, the marketplace for hiring elite UI, UX, and Visual designers, along with top developer and finance talent.Discover why top companies and start-ups turn to Toptal to hire freelance designers for their mission-critical projects. Use the CSS property width and height to set the width and height of the cell respectively. This means that the table with be drawn to 60% width of the current component. How to set up the HTML. As usual, the HTML code is minimal. Defines the width as an absolute value. Written by Valentin Garcia on January 15, 2016 | Coding Tutorials Just remember to use tables for their intended purpose (showing data in rows and columns) rather than for layouts. To make a CSS box which is 56.25% of its own width, we can use the padding-top property with a percentage. The idea is (1) to not set the font size of the BODY element (in HTML), but use the default size of the device, because that is a size that the reader can comfortably read; and (2) express font sizes of other elements in em: H1 {font-size: 2.5em} to make the H1 2½ times as big as the normal, body font. You can try to run the following code to set height and width to a table cell in HTML. See the example Textarea Width 100% Solution with Example in HTML. And for mso-width-relative it's: Value Note Example; Should not be a negative value. Defines the width as a percentage of the containing block's width. It will override any style set in the HTML